Answer:
(x1,y1) = (2x - x2, 2y - y2)
Step-by-step explanation:
Given:
Midpoint = (x , y)
End point = (x2, y2)
Find:
(x1, y1)
Computation:
Mid-point formula
x = (x1 + x2) / 2 , y = (y1 + y2) / 2
So,
2x = x1 + x2 , 2y = y1 + y2
x1 = 2x - x2 , y1 = 2y - y2
So,
(x1,y1) = (2x - x2, 2y - y2)

Answer:
x³ - 3x² - 18x
Explanation:
Before we begin, remember the following:
xᵃ * xᵇ = xᵃ⁺ᵇ
Now, for the given:
To solve thus question, we will simply multiply each term from the first bracket by each term from the second bracket and then combine like terms to get the final answer.
This can be done as follows:
(x + 3)(x² - 6x)
x(x²) + x(-6x) + 3(x²) + 3(-6x)
x³ - 6x² + 3x² - 18x
x³ - 3x² - 18x
